In the late stages of pregnancy, the abdomen feels tight and hard, which may be false labor. What is "false labor"? Why can a "labor" be false? Today, we have summarized several questions about false labor, hoping to help pregnant mothers understand false labor and treat it correctly.

Question 1: What is false labor?

After 28 weeks of pregnancy, you may sometimes feel your abdomen tightening and hardening, and sometimes you may feel tightness in your waist, but it will be fine after a short rest. This is called false labor. Moreover, as the pregnancy progresses, false labor will become more frequent.

If it only occurs sometimes a day and lasts for a short time, without obvious abdominal pain or bleeding, it is normal; but if it occurs frequently and is accompanied by abdominal pain, bleeding, etc., you should see a doctor in time to avoid premature birth.

Question 2: Under what circumstances are false labor more likely to occur?

Many pregnant women have also found that when they are too anxious, too tired (walking for a long time without enough rest), touch their abdomen too much, or get insufficient rest, they are more likely to have false labor.

Therefore, pregnant mothers should avoid this situation during pregnancy to prevent aggravating false labor and causing premature birth.

Question 3: What should I do if I have frequent false labor contractions in the late pregnancy?

In the late pregnancy, false labor is very common, but it usually has no effect on the pregnant mother and the fetus. However, pregnant mothers are advised to rest more, take deep breaths more often (which helps relieve pain), sleep on their left side (which helps increase the blood supply to the fetus), and moisturize appropriately when false labor occurs.

In addition, when false labor is more serious, you should go to the hospital. The doctor will use drugs to suppress labor according to the situation to prevent premature birth or frequent labor caused by fetal intrauterine distress.

Question 4: Do frequent false labor contractions mean that the baby is about to be born?

In the late pregnancy, false labor will become more and more frequent, but "false labor" is not a sign of delivery, because false labor does not cause cervical dilation, which makes the cervix mature to a certain extent, but it will not cause the start of the delivery process.

But if the baby is already full-term, or even has arrived at the due date, the interval between two contractions will shorten, about once every 10 minutes, and the pregnant mother can also feel abdominal pain. The duration of the pain will gradually increase, and the severity will also increase. During each contraction, the pregnant mother's lower abdomen will be a little hard, and she will feel like defecating. This means that the baby is about to be born, and you should take the maternity bag with you to see a doctor as soon as possible.

Question 5: How long does it take for false labor to turn into real labor?

There is no definite time when "false labor" turns into "true labor". Some pregnant women have frequent false labor in the second and third trimesters, but some pregnant women do not have false labor until true labor occurs immediately after the baby is born.

For pregnant women who experience false labor during pregnancy, how long it takes for it to turn into true labor varies from person to person, and there is no fixed time, so dynamic observation and identification are required. When the pregnant mother feels that "abdominal pain has become regular, the frequency has increased, and rest has not eased", then it should be said that it has become a true uterine contraction.
